Re: Transmitting sound from Ableton to Max 6 via M4L
For me Soundflower works very well. I've also used AUNetSend/Receive with success.
M4L doesn't help since Max within Live and Max alone are considered as different apps.

Re: Transmitting sound from Ableton to Max 6 via M4L
Yes, I think that soundflower uses a fixed audio buffer of 512 samples.
Jack OSX is probably more flexible in this regard.
Note also that AUNetSend/Receive is primarily meant for simple semi-automatic connections.
I wouldn't recommend it for static and reliable multichannel installations.
